Basement Excavation in Houston, TX
Basement excavation services involve the careful removal of soil and debris to prepare a space beneath a property for various construction projects. This process is commonly used to create additional living areas, storage spaces, or to improve foundation stability. Property owners typically request basement excavation when planning to finish an unfinished basement, add a new level to a home, or address issues related to water drainage and foundation support. Understanding the scope of excavation, the impact on landscaping, and the necessary permits can help homeowners make informed decisions before proceeding.
Before requesting basement excavation, property owners should consider the condition of existing underground utilities, the soil type, and the overall layout of the property. It’s important to evaluate how excavation may affect neighboring structures and landscaping, as well as to ensure proper drainage solutions are incorporated. Clear communication about project goals, site accessibility, and any potential restrictions can facilitate a smoother process and help achieve the desired results for basement expansion or improvement projects.

Basement Excavation Questions
What is basement excavation? Basement excavation involves removing soil and debris to create a foundation space below ground level for construction or renovation projects.
What types of projects require basement excavation? Projects such as expanding living space, installing new foundations, or preparing for basement finishing often need excavation services.
Is basement excavation suitable for all property types? Most properties with suitable soil conditions and access can benefit from basement excavation, though site assessment is recommended.
What should property owners consider before starting excavation? It’s important to evaluate soil stability, existing structures, and utility locations to ensure a safe and effective excavation process.
